guys just a quick one.....when we configure IKE phase 2 where we put crypto ipsec isekamp ESP-DES esp-md5-hmac....now correct me if i am wrong this is what my understanding is the first (ESP-DES) says that security protocol would be ESP and DES would b ethe encrytion type.....now the second part says that ESP would b ethe security protocol which will use ....md5 as austhentication???? now what does Hmac?? means....guys please help me out
09-25-2007 11:49 AM
HMAC (hashed message authentication code) does authentication using a hash (in your case md5) in combination with a shared secret key.

As a side note, the HMAC simultaneously provides data integrity in addition to origin authentication.
